Choosing the Right Size and Material

When selecting a side table for patio use, size and material play significant roles in your choice. You want a table that is proportionate to your seating arrangement while also being easy to move. Generally, a height between 18 to 25 inches works well with most patio chairs. Materials like wicker, metal, or treated wood are popular because they offer durability against outdoor conditions. Additionally, consider a table with a glass top for a touch of elegance, or a wooden option for a cozy, inviting vibe. By carefully considering size and material, you can choose a side table that enhances your outdoor living area while standing up to the test of time.
